BJT Early Voltage Calculator

Compute the BJT Early voltage as collector current divided by small-signal output conductance, VA = IC / go. IC is quiescent collector current in mA and go is dIC/dVCE in S.

How the calculation works

The current must be expressed in amperes before division by siemens; zero collector current cannot define an Early voltage.

VA = IC/go

Assumptions and limitations

  • This extraction assumes the local active-region slope is described by the simplified Early model and ignores the explicit VCE term used in more exact forms.
